Raul Malo, co-founder and frontman of The Mavericks, died following a battle with cancer.His wife, Betty Malo, announced his passing, noting his long public struggle with colon cancer and leptomeningeal disease (LMD), which led The Mavericks to cancel tour dates.Malo, born Raul Francisco Martínez-Malo Jr. in Miami, leaves behind a legacy of multicultural American music, including a Grammy and several Country Music Association and Academy of Country Music Awards, alongside his advocacy for music education.
